salvageserver-init-handler-lock-20080401
authorTom Keiser <tkeiser@sinenomine.net>
Tue, 1 Apr 2008 21:28:05 +0000 (21:28 +0000)
committerDerrick Brashear <shadow@dementia.org>
Tue, 1 Apr 2008 21:28:05 +0000 (21:28 +0000)
LICENSE IPL10

init lock

src/vol/salvsync-server.c

index cfcabf5..21125df 100644 (file)
@@ -270,6 +270,7 @@ SALVSYNC_salvInit(void)
     pthread_attr_t tattr;
 
     /* initialize the queues */
+    Lock_Init(&SALVSYNC_handler_lock);
     assert(pthread_cond_init(&salvageQueue.cv, NULL) == 0);
     for (i = 0; i <= VOLMAXPARTS; i++) {
        queue_Init(&salvageQueue.part[i]);